Handover for the facilities desk, re: Tellwick pop-up office at the Norrfeld Expo. Furniture delivery is complete; the banner stand still needs assembly before Thursday. Cleaning crew comes at 06:00, so leave the shutters half-open overnight. The lockbox with spare lanyards is under the front counter. To open the pop-up's keypad door for the morning crew, use the code below.

turnstile pass: bdg-YEOZLM-79341408

Heads up: if the Lintrock baseline file in the Quarrow repo drifts from main, CI fails with a "stale baseline" error even when the code is fine. Quick fix is to regenerate the baseline on a clean checkout and re-push. If a customer build is blocked, confirm the failing run matches the token below before escalating.

build token for yadug-yagag: htk21_c863c33eb8b82c0c9c152

## Weekly Cash-Box Run

Every Thursday morning, the dispatch desk preps the cash box from the Fennelgate branch for the run over to Marwick Holdings' counting room. Keep it simple: box sealed, tag logged in the run sheet, and don't leave it sitting by the loading door while you wait. The courier from Bryle Transit usually arrives between 9:15 and 9:45. Before release, confirm the seal number matches the sheet. The hand-over instruction for the courier is as follows:

drop instructions, hahip-badug: the quenox ralath courier leaves the kaseth fraiel rusiel tameth belys istdor ralion giliel ledger at gate 7830 under passcode 165413